获取活动所有者信息



我有一个关于FQL查询的问题。

我无法获取事件的所有者信息:我得到这个错误:

"error": {
    "message": "(#602) owner is not a member of the event table.", 
    "type": "OAuthException", 
    "code": 602
  }

例如此查询:

    SELECT name,description, owner.id from event 
    WHERE eid in (SELECT eid FROM event_member WHERE uid = me() 
    AND start_time > '2013-02-23T00:20:00')
这正是因为owner不是event表的成员。看见http://developers.facebook.com/docs/reference/fql/event

但您可以使用字段creator来查找事件的创建者,因此,您的查询将变成

SELECT name,description, creator from event 
WHERE eid in (SELECT eid FROM event_member WHERE uid = me() 
AND start_time > '2013-02-23T00:20:00')

相关内容

最新更新